8-bit dual-supply bus transceiver featuring configurable voltage-level shifting and three-state outputs. This CMOS transceiver operates bidirectionally with a 500Mbps data rate and a propagation delay of 4.2ns. It supports a wide supply voltage range from 1.65V to 5.5V, with output currents of 32mA. Packaged in a 24-SOIC surface mount configuration, this RoHS compliant component is designed for operation between -40°C and 85°C.
